7. Meaning: Victory Tower
Feature: World Heritage Site
Address: Seth Sarai, Mehrauli, New Delhi,
Delhi 110030
Height: 72.5 metres (238 ft.)
Construction: Started in 1199 by Qutb-ud-
din Aibak / completed in 1220 by his son-in-
law Iltutmish
Architectural Style: Indo-Islamic architecture
8. The Qutub Minar is the most popular tourist
place of Delhi. Every year thousands of tourists
visit Delhi. It is a historical monument which is
surrounded by monuments & buildings from
the Delhi Sultanate. It is the tallest brick
minaret in the world. The Qutub Minar is
decorated with inscriptions and geometric
patterns. You can see beautiful calligraphy and
motifs on the upper levels of the minaret.

11. Feature: World Heritage Site
Address: Mathura Road Opposite, Hazrat
Nizamuddin Aulia Dargah, Nizamuddin, New
Delhi, Delhi 110013
Construction started: 1565
Architectural style: Mughal architecture
Architect: Mirak Mirza Ghiyath, Sayyed
Muhammad
12. Humayun's tomb is a historical monument and
world heritage site. This tomb belongs to the
Mughal Emperor Humayun. The construction of
this beautiful monument was started by
Humayun’s first wife Haji Begum. This tomb was
the first garden-tomb on the Indian subcontinent
and it is the house of the Empress Bega Begum,
Hamida Begum, and also Dara Shikoh. Also you
will find graves of Emperor Jahandar Shah,
Farrukhsiyar, Rafi Ul-Darjat, Rafi Ud-Daulat,
Muhammad Kam Bakhsh, and Alamgir II. While
exploring the tomb you will be amazed to see
the beauty of excellent Mughal architecture.

19. Feature: A Baha'i House of Worship
Address: Lotus Temple Rd, Bahapur, Shambhu Dayal Bagh,
Kalkaji, New Delhi, Delhi 110019
Height: 34 metres
Diameter: 70 metres (230 ft.)
Completed: 13 November 1986
Opened: 24 December 1986
Architectural Style: Expressionist architecture
Architect: Fariborz Sahba
Structural Engineer: Flint & Neill
Seating Capacity: 2500
CNN report (2001): The most visited building in the world
Guinness World Records, 2001: The most visited religious
building in the world
20. The Lotus Temple is a beautiful architectural
structure and it is a house of worship. This temple
looks like a flower shape. This temple is composed of
27 free-standing marble-clad “petals” arranged in
clusters of three to form nine sides. There are nine
doors that open onto a central hall of the house of
worship. The height of the hall is slightly over 34.27
metres. Sitting inside the hall will give you the
ultimate peace of mind. Apart from the main house,
you will also see a beautiful lush green garden and
water pools. Due to its beautiful and stunning
architecture, the Lotus Temple has won many
architectural awards. Plus, it has been featured in
several renowned newspaper and magazine articles.

22. Also Known As: Lal Qila
Feature: UNESCO World Heritage Site
Address: Netaji Subhash Marg, Lal Qila, Chandni
Chowk, New Delhi, Delhi 110006
Constructed By: Shah Jahan
Construction Commissioned: 12 May 1638
Construction: Between May 1639 and April 1648
Height: 18–33 m (59–108 ft.)
Architectural Style(s): Mughal, Indo-Islamic
Architect: Ustad Ahmad Lahouri
23. Many Delhi’s interesting places and t attractions are
found in Delhi. But it is incomplete if you don't visit the
Red Fort . The Red Fort, also known as Lal Qila, is a
historic fort, the largest monument, and one of the
prime tourist attractions of Delhi. It attracts thousands
of visitors every year from all across the world. It was
constructed by Mughal Emperor Shah Jahan when he
decided to move his capital from Agra to Delhi. Built in
red sandstone, and you will find many Mughal and
Indo-Islamic architectural styles. Every year on India’s
Independence Day (15th August), the prime minister of
India hoists the national flag at the Lahori Gate, the
main gate of the fort. Then he delivers a nationally
broadcast speech from its ramparts.
